Jaime Dugan and Erik Huffman, who captivated audiences as cast members on ‘Survivor: China’ in 2007 and tied the knot two years later, are now making headlines again—but this time for a much darker reason. Jaime has filed for divorce, alleging a series of harrowing details that could make even the most loyal reality TV fans shudder.
From Island Romance to Nightmare Reality
What seemed like a perfect reality TV love story has unraveled into a scandalous and deeply troubling breakup. Jaime Huffman (née Dugan) has officially filed for divorce from Erik Huffman after 15 tumultuous years of marriage, revealing a laundry list of shocking allegations.
The couple, who met on the fifteenth season of the CBS series and discovered they grew up just 25 miles apart, seemed to have found their happily ever after. Erik finished sixth and Jaime tenth in the competition, but they felt like winners when they fell in love and got married two years later. They share a son, Harper, born in 2010. While Erik works as a physician’s assistant, Jaime has built a career as a stay-at-home mom and social media influencer.
A Disturbing Divorce Filing
Jaime’s divorce filing is a bombshell, packed with accusations of excessive drinking, violent outbursts, infidelity, and even attempted rape. She also questioned Erik’s sexuality, a revelation that allegedly triggered a violent response. According to court documents, Jaime discovered flirty messages from men on Erik’s phone. When confronted, Erik allegedly erupted, screaming, “How dare you accuse me of being gay, you stupid b—h!”
Violence and rage are recurrent themes in Jaime’s account. She recounts an incident where Erik showed up at her workplace, enraged and mistakenly believing she was kissing a bartender. Jaime explains she was merely talking to him about a customer complaint. Erik allegedly punched a hole in the wall next to her head, breaking bones in his hand in the process.
Attempted Rape and Domestic Violence Charges
One of the most harrowing allegations involves an attempted rape. Jaime claims Erik once tried to force himself on her but was unable to perform, subsequently blaming her post-pregnancy weight gain. This pattern of abusive behavior culminated in a January 23 incident at a gas station, where Erik was arrested for domestic violence after allegedly injuring Jaime during a dispute over a suspected burner phone.
According to the NY Post, these charges were initially dropped due to a procedural issue but were later refiled and remain pending. The couple’s tumultuous relationship continued to play out in public, with another police intervention occurring during a child custody exchange in a gas station parking lot.
Private Investigator’s Findings
Adding another layer to the saga, Jaime’s filing includes a report from a private investigator she hired to confirm her suspicions of infidelity. The investigator’s findings, complete with photographs, reportedly show Erik spending hours at a coworker’s home, indicating an affair.
As this distressing divorce unfolds, the public is left grappling with the stark contrast between the couple’s initial reality TV romance and the dark reality that followed. Erik has yet to respond to these allegations, leaving the full story still to be revealed.
